In this subchapter:
(1) “Pharmacy benefit manager” has the meaning assigned by Section 4151.151.
(2) “Pharmacy benefit network” means a network of pharmacies that have contracted with a pharmacy benefit manager to provide pharmacist services to enrollees.
(3) “Pharmacy services administrative organization” means an entity that contracts with a pharmacist or pharmacy to conduct on behalf of the pharmacist or pharmacy the pharmacist's or pharmacy's business with a third-party payor, including a pharmacy benefit manager, in connection with pharmacy benefits and to assist the pharmacist or pharmacy by providing administrative services, including negotiating, executing, and administering a contract with a third-party payor and communicating with the third-party payor in connection with a contract or pharmacy benefits.
